OverviewPaper Cut on a Battlefield is a raw and intimate memoir that chronicles my journey through cancer, the relentless treatments, and the complex terrain of survivor's guilt. From the first tremors of fear at diagnosis to the final drip of chemotherapy, the book captures the small, piercing moments or the ""paper cuts"" that feel almost invisible to the world but leave lasting marks on the spirit. Balancing vulnerability with unflinching honesty, I explore what it truly means to endure: the physical pain, the emotional upheaval, and the quiet courage required to face both the present and the uncertain future. Paper Cut on a Battlefield is not just about surviving cancer; it's about living with the weight of survival, honoring those who did not make it, and finding resilience in the spaces between fear and hope. It's a story for anyone who has faced the impossible and is learning how to carry on.
